Origins and Meaning of the Koenke Surname

The surname Koenke is of German origin, derived from the personal name Konrad, which means bold and wise. The suffix "-ke" is a diminutive, indicating a smaller or younger member of a family. Therefore, Koenke can be interpreted as "son of Konrad" or "little Konrad." This surname likely originated as a patronymic or nickname for someone named Konrad or with similar characteristics. The name Konrad itself has ancient Germanic roots and was a popular name among the nobility and common people alike.

Koenke may also have variations in spelling or pronunciation, such as Könke, Koencke, Koenka, Konke, or Koncke, depending on regional dialects or family traditions. Distribution of the Koenke Surname

The surname Koenke is relatively rare compared to more common surnames, with a total incidence of 290 occurrences worldwide. Among the countries where the surname is found, the United States has the highest prevalence, with 279 recorded instances. This indicates that the Koenke surname has a significant presence in the United States, likely due to historical immigration patterns from Germany and other European countries.

In Germany, the home country of the Koenke surname, there are 9 documented cases of individuals with this name.
